Make flush_lsn reported by safekeepers point to record boundary.
Otherwise we produce corrupted record holes in WAL during compute node restart in case there was an unfinished record from the old compute, as these reports advance commit_lsn -- reliably persisted part of WAL. ref #549. Mostly by @knizhnik. I adjusted to make sure proposer always starts streaming since record beginning so we don't need special quirks for decoding in safekeeper.
